logo

Output e8631103724e3c512b53332f06fee2190f7e3bf40f6fde9d35f167114fbb6655:0

value
640000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059cc14191e4e49aa3fbf6d62daed0c4ec313bc8 OP_EQUAL
address
32Ch62PaSnmN4TaoiegPexH2TfBNKG3zs2
transaction
e8631103724e3c512b53332f06fee2190f7e3bf40f6fde9d35f167114fbb6655